It is a placing spec, not a strength grade
The trouble this term causes is that people hear it as a grade, something you order instead of the strength somebody told you to pour. It is not. Strength and pumpability are two separate items and both belong on the same ticket. A footing order and a garage floor order are not the same thing to begin with, and neither one turns into the other because a hose is involved.
What the word actually names is a design decision made at the batch plant. Once the plant knows a load is being placed with a line pump rather than sliding down a chute, their mix design people proportion the sand, the stone and the paste for that trip. Same strength on the ticket, same materials in the drum, different design behind it.
The other thing it gets mistaken for is a wet load
The second wrong picture is that a pump mix means a soupy one. Loose concrete is easier to push right up until the load quits behaving as a single material, and past that point the mortar goes on ahead while the stone gathers behind it. That separation is where a good share of packed lines actually begin.
Stiff fails the other way, forcing the machine and dragging against the hose wall instead of sliding along it. Between those two failures sits a workable middle, and the batch plant is the only place anybody reaches it honestly, with proportions and admixtures rather than a garden hose. Water put in at the site buys handling and pays for it in strength, and that trade does not run backwards.
The plant designs it. The order has to say so.
None of that happens unless somebody says the word. A plant builds to what is on the order, and a load meant for an open chute has no reason to account for friction, because sliding down steel has hardly any. So the first requirement of a pump mix is not a number at all. It is a line on the ticket saying the concrete is being placed with a line pump.
The second useful item on that order is which line size is coming, because the top stone size gets picked against a real bore. We run 2.5 inch and 3 inch line, so that is what the plant hears. Air entrainment for exterior work, any fiber in the load, and any admixture that shifts the set clock forwards or back belong in the same conversation, since every one of them changes how the material behaves under pressure.
Whose mix it is depends on whose pour it is
On work we form, place and finish, the mix conversation never lands on the customer. Specifying it and ordering it are our job, and so is the call to the plant on a morning when a load turns up wrong. When we do the pumping for another crew, the mix stays theirs: their supplier, their spec, their ticket. What we add is an early opinion instead of a late one. Catching a load that will not pump costs a phone call. Finding it out at the hopper costs the morning.
